Income Support Transitional ProtectionI222

It is directed72 that the sums which are special transitional additions to income support payable in accordance with regulation 15 of the Income Support (Transitional) Regulations 198773 (special transitional addition) shall be increased by 3.1 per cent.

The relevant sum for Income SupportI323

In section 126(7) of the Contributions and Benefits Act74 (trade disputes: the relevant sum) for “£41.00” substitute “£42.50”.
